The verdict, up front

The 2017 camera king — a legacy device now.

The Pixel 2 XL set the phone-camera standard with single-lens Portrait mode. Its dated pOLED panel and ended support make it a historical entry.

What works
  • Benchmark-setting camera for 2017 — single-lens Portrait mode.
  • Front-firing stereo speakers.
  • Clean, fast Pixel software.
  • IP67 water resistance.
What doesn't
  • pOLED display had muted colours and uniformity complaints.
  • No 5G or wireless charging.
  • Software ended at Android 11.
  • Discontinued.
